Transaction a1c890fba0def88ec96bb8d26af7d330193d603f26ed8f7b425ee02e6f5871a1
1 Input
1 Outputs
- a1c890fba0def88ec96bb8d26af7d330193d603f26ed8f7b425ee02e6f5871a1:0
value 3750987
address 37H3newA9N688UxVngHXhseBjiKjVvhp7A